Hunkered down, home bound, crafting life and song and happiness. Like a 20 block game of catch, my friend Ed and I, throw this little tune back and forth through the digital sky.
About half done writing the new album. Here's a cracker on a plate with a wedge of cheese on top before the full meal lands.

Songs of Life Spring 2020

The wind came up in the evening and blew through the night
The pigeon hawk lay low, well out of sight
I saw the moon take shelter then I saw it reappear
Ah the drum in the forest beat the drum in my ear
I saw Orion expire, I knew somewhere a star was born
There are fires that burn heretofore unknown
I was waiting for the day but you drew the night
The dog was barking at the racoon spoiling for a fight

You come down here often and play on my guitar
With charcoal on your breath
But me, I'm singing songs of life
I'm not thinking about death

She had a plush red velvet settee in her living room
A record player played Simone, it spun Nina's Blues
I played along on the piano, I thought I played a pretty good tune
You can dance with the ones that brung you right out of the womb

Now the evening sounds a b-minor, I chime in from below
Swallows dance across the river, the dance is to and fro
Lorca lifts up his rifle and lets loose a poem
The enemy falls silent, he pauses to reload

You come down here often and play on my guitar
With charcoal on your breath
But me I'm singing songs of life
I'm not thinking about death
